#b18301 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b18301 is composed of 69.4% red, 51.4%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 26% magenta, 99.4% yellow and 30.6% black. It has a hue angle of 44.3 degrees, a saturation of 98.9% and a lightness of 34.9%. #b18301 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ffff02 with #630700. Closest websafe color is: #999900.

● #b18301 color description : Dark orange [Brown tone].
#b18301 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b18301 has RGB values of R:177, G:131, B:1 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.26, Y:0.99, K:0.31. Its decimal value is 11633409.

Shades and Tints of #b18301
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010100 is the darkest color, while #fffaed is the lightest one.
